Web18 jan. 2024 · A notice of default is a formal public notice that is filed with the state court and states that the borrower is in arrears. It is used when a borrower delays in making mortgage repayments, and the mortgage lender files the notice of default as the first step of a foreclosure process. Some lenders use the notice of default as a formal warning ...
